Transaction 6251dc76e66ba4b62bd7aea33eb5724bd8d9f23df8f3e3e01bdb35048b1d3c88
1 Input
1 Output
-
6251dc76e66ba4b62bd7aea33eb5724bd8d9f23df8f3e3e01bdb35048b1d3c88:0
- value
- 532146
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 489b5e3bc697e0c379ac7940c33b5c418bdedd7b OP_EQUALVERIFY OP_CHECKSIG
- address
- 17cumyeHvHfcKLYqhsx4mCSmujRoKacXSf